## The Utility of Car Diagnostic Scanners

Car diagnostic scanners function as decoders between humans and the intricate programming of modern vehicles. They permit technicians and motorists to gather critical information about a vehicle’s condition and performance that would otherwise be obscured.

These automotive analyzers operate by linking with a vehicle’s computerized components to retrieve information stored in the powertrain control module and other electronic modules. The ECU, basically serving as the main controller of the vehicle, controls various components related to the power and electronic systems.

When problems develop, the ECU creates fault codes that pinpoint specific problems, from small concerns like a improperly tightened gas cap to major engine failures.

## Classifications of Automotive Diagnostic Tools

The sector features numerous varieties of diagnostic equipment with different options to satisfy different purposes and price ranges.

### Fundamental Code Readers

Basic code readers represent the most basic option, primarily built to interpret and delete engine fault codes. While constrained in capacity, these low-cost devices ($20-$50) furnish beneficial basic readings, making them perfect for non-professionals aiming to find the reason of a check engine light.

### OBD-I Devices

Advancing to vintage vehicles, OBD-I tools support pre-1996 vehicles, when each auto company had unique diagnostic systems with different interfaces, systems, and language. These specialized tools are mandatory for troubleshooting older vehicles not compliant with later unified protocols.

### OBD-II Common Scanners

For vehicles produced after 1996, OBD-II Standard scanners give common diagnostic operations across all types and variants. The integration of OBD-II developed a universal system with a uniform 16-pin connector in a designated location, enabling for regular diagnostic communication across different vehicle brands.

### High-End OBD-II Scanners

At the advanced level, OBD-II scanners with expanded data abilities offer the most comprehensive diagnostic power. These sophisticated tools supply ability to read brand-specific PIDs and often feature bi-directional controls for testing and setting.

## How Car Code Readers Operate

The functioning procedure of car diagnostic equipment maintains a consistent sequence regardless of the precise model or brand.

### Joining

The connection process initiates with finding the OBD-II port, commonly found near the driver’s area under the dashboard in most vehicles built after 1996. The OBD device links directly into this standardized diagnostic connector, creating a communication link with the vehicle’s ECU.

Some recent scanners offer wireless connection, facilitating data to be presented on mobile devices through proprietary applications.

### System Scanning

Once joined, the scanner commences connection with the vehicle’s ECU and other electronic units. It delivers precise requests for information, to which the vehicle’s systems return with pertinent data. This code reading process enables the scanner to obtain stored DTCs, measurement data, system operational data, and performance parameters.

### Result Showing

The scanner then reveals this diagnostics to the user, either through its own monitor or via a connected device. Standard scanners may simply show the numeric trouble codes, while more sophisticated models furnish extensive interpretations of the codes, active readings displays, data plots, and even suggested solutions or repair procedures.

## Capabilities and Constraints

Modern car OBD devices offer an substantial range of capabilities that go far beyond simply retrieving trouble codes, though their precise functions differ based on complexity and design.

### Core Abilities

At minimum, most scanners can detect and reset engine-related DTCs, helping users to identify the source of a check engine light and restore the system after repairs.

More advanced models offer entry to live data streams, displaying live system data and system values as the engine performs. This feature shows essential for investigating random issues or checking repair completion.

Sophisticated scanners offer bi-directional control functions, enabling technicians to transmit commands to certain vehicle systems for verification. For example, a technician might activate a fuel pump, engage an actuator, or run a compression test directly through the scanner.

### Inherent Limitations

Despite these powers, car OBD devices have fundamental restrictions. They can only access systems that have digital control and control, meaning non-electronic failures without electronic symptoms may go unrecognized.

The depth of retrievable information also varies by vehicle make, model, and year, with latest vehicles generally featuring more extensive data than older ones.

Most significantly, scan tools require proper analysis of the information they offer. The codes and data in isolation don’t fix problems—they suggest potential malfunctions that require additional diagnosis and proficiency to resolve properly.

## Picking the Right Scan Tool

Choosing an fitting diagnostic scanner is determined by several factors including the intended use, technical knowledge, and makes of vehicles being serviced.

### Vehicle Appropriateness

Vehicle compatibility forms a main criterion when choosing a diagnostic scanner. While most scanners operate with OBD-II compliant vehicles (generally those made after 1996), European models may need special scanners.

### Required Technical Insight

The demanded level of diagnostic insight also guides scanner selection. Simple code readers are enough for occasional DIY use on a personal vehicle, while professional mechanics need thorough scanners with advanced capabilities for accessing multiple systems across various vehicle makes.

### User Experience

User interaction greatly affects a scanner’s user-friendliness. More high-end scanners typically offer bigger, sharper displays with simple navigation.

### Update Possibilities

For long-term value, examine a scanner’s update possibilities. Vehicles always progress, with manufacturers routinely updating their systems. A reliable scanner should offer economical or free update methods to sustain functionality with new vehicle models and systems.
